AI And Mobile Apps: Revolutionizing User Experience

Imagine opening an app that not only understands your preferences but also predicts what you’ll want before you even know it yourself. Sounds like something straight out of a sci-fi movie, right? Well, welcome to the world of AI in mobile apps, where algorithms are your new best friends and user experience is taken to a whole new level. As mobile technology rapidly evolves, integrating artificial intelligence has become not just optional, but essential. Let’s jump into how AI is transforming mobile applications and what it means for users and developers alike.

Introduction To AI In Mobile Apps

professionals collaborating on mobile app designs using AI technology.

Artificial intelligence, or AI, is revolutionizing various sectors, and mobile apps are no exception. By harnessing machine learning, natural language processing, and predictive analytics, developers create more intuitive and personalized experiences for users. Have you ever asked Siri or Google Assistant a question only to marvel at how quickly they understand? That’s the magic of AI in action. The ability to analyze data and tailor interactions enhances app functionality significantly.

AI in mobile applications is not merely a trend: it’s reshaping the entire digital landscape. From user authentication using facial recognition to apps that box up your shopping preferences, AI is here to stay. Developers constantly experiment with AI capabilities to offer features that not only cater to users’ needs but anticipate them. As this technology continues to evolve, understanding its roots and benefits is vital.

Benefits Of Integrating AI In Mobile Applications

Integrating AI within mobile applications brings a treasure trove of benefits. Here are some key advantages that keep developers rushing to adopt AI technologies:

  • Personalization: AI enables apps to adapt to user preferences. Imagine a news app that curates articles based on your reading habits. This enhances user engagement as content feels tailored specifically for them.
  • 24/7 Support: Chatbots powered by AI can address user queries at any hour. These virtual assistants can handle multiple inquiries simultaneously, freeing human agents for more complex issues.
  • Enhanced Security: AI helps bolster app security through adaptive authentication methods. By learning user behavior patterns, apps can detect anomalies, flagging suspicious activity before it becomes a problem.
  • Efficiency Optimization: With AI, apps can streamline operations. This way, users spend less time waiting for responses and more time enjoying their tasks.

Common AI Technologies Used In Mobile Apps

Knowing the technologies behind AI in mobile applications is crucial for understanding their impact. Here are some prominent AI technologies frequently employed:

Machine Learning

This is the backbone of AI. Algorithms learn from data, improving over time. Mobile apps leverage machine learning for recommendations or targeted advertising.

Real-World Examples Of AI Powered Mobile Apps

Real-world applications of AI in mobile apps are impressive, showcasing what this technology can accomplish:

  • Google Maps: By analyzing traffic patterns, it predicts travel times and suggests optimal routes, improving overall navigation experience.
  • Spotify: This music streaming service utilizes AI for personalized playlists, ensuring users don’t spend hours searching for their next favorite song.
  • Duolingo: This language-learning app adapts its lessons based on user performance, making learning efficient and enjoyable.

Challenges Of Implementing AI In Mobile Apps

Even though the multitude of benefits, integrating AI into mobile applications presents its own set of challenges. Some notable hurdles include:

  • High Costs: Developing AI solutions can require significant investment. Not every company, especially startups, can afford the cutting-edge technologies needed for AI integration.
  • Data Privacy Concerns: In an age where data breaches are rampant, users are increasingly concerned about how their data is used. Balancing personalization and privacy is delicate. Developers must navigate these waters with care, ensuring robust security measures are in place.
  • Technical Limitations: AI algorithms can be complex. Not all developers have the expertise needed to carry out them effectively. Without proper understanding, the AI functionalities can become ineffective or frustrating.

The Future Of AI In Mobile Application Development

The future of AI in mobile application development looks bright. As advancements continue, we can expect:

  • Increased Adoption: More businesses will carry out AI features, resulting in more personalized experiences across various industries.
  • Greater Accessibility: As AI tools become more user-friendly, even smaller companies will harness these technologies. Expect a surge in innovative apps from unexpected places.
  • Ethical AI: Future regulations will likely push for transparency about AI decision-making. This will cultivate trust between users and apps, ensuring responsible use of AI technologies.